Adult stem cells and their ability to differentiate
Maciej Tarnowski1, Aleksander L Sieron
1Department of General and Molecular Biology and Genetics, Center of Excellence for Research and Teachingof Molecular Biology of Matrix and Nanotechnology, Silesian Medical University in Katowice, Katowice, Poland.
This review explores adult stem cells, their differentiation potential, and sources. It discusses challenges in identifying stem cell markers and niches for therapeutic applications, alongside cancer risks associated with stem cell therapy.

Adult stem cells
Adult stem cells are tissue-specific; hence, they divide to develop the tissue from which they originate. One type of adult stem cell is the epithelial stem cell, which gives rise to the keratinocytes in the multiple layers of epithelial cells in the epidermis of the skin.
